Ray Herbert, Detroit sandlot ace and 1962 AL All-Star, dies

Summary by Ground News
Ray Herbert started his big league career with Detroit in 1950 and pitched for four teams over 14 seasons. He was a 20-game winner for the White Sox in 1962, then led the American League with seven shutouts in 1963. Herbert was a part of a generation of Detroiters who flocked to the diamonds of Northwestern Field.
